コード例 #1
0
 public AssetService(IAssetRepository _repository, IAssetDetailRepository _repositoryAssetDetail, IAssetHistoryRepository _repositoryAssetHistory,
                     IAssetLicenseRepository _repositoryAssetLicense, IAssetOwnerRepository _repositoryAssetOwner,
                     IStatusRepository _repositoryStatus, IBackupRepository _repositoryBackup, ILicenseRepository _repositoryLicense,
                     IOperationalSiteRepository _repositoryOperationalSite, IOperationalSiteLocationRepository _repositoryOperationalSiteLocation,
                     IPurchaseItemRepository _repositoryPurchaseItem, IRackRepository _repositoryRack, IRackLocationRepository _repositoryRackLocation,
                     IURackRepository _repositoryURack, IWarningPeriodRepository _repositoryWarningPeriod, IPurchaseTypeRepository _repositoryPurchaseType,
                     IWarehouseRepository _repositoryWarehouse, UserManager <ApplicationUser> userManager)
 {
     repository                        = _repository;
     repositoryAssetDetail             = _repositoryAssetDetail;
     repositoryAssetHistory            = _repositoryAssetHistory;
     repositoryAssetLicense            = _repositoryAssetLicense;
     repositoryAssetOwner              = _repositoryAssetOwner;
     repositoryStatus                  = _repositoryStatus;
     repositoryBackup                  = _repositoryBackup;
     repositoryLicense                 = _repositoryLicense;
     repositoryOperationalSite         = _repositoryOperationalSite;
     repositoryOperationalSiteLocation = _repositoryOperationalSiteLocation;
     repositoryPurchaseItem            = _repositoryPurchaseItem;
     repositoryRack                    = _repositoryRack;
     repositoryRackLocation            = _repositoryRackLocation;
     repositoryURack                   = _repositoryURack;
     repositoryWarningPeriod           = _repositoryWarningPeriod;
     repositoryPurchaseType            = _repositoryPurchaseType;
     repositoryWarehouse               = _repositoryWarehouse;
     this.userManager                  = userManager;
 }
コード例 #2
0
 public OperationalSiteService(IOperationalSiteRepository _repository, IAssetRepository _repositoryAsset,
                               IAssetOwnerRepository _repositoryAssetOwner,
                               IOperationalSiteLocationRepository _repositoryOperationalSiteLocation)
 {
     repository           = _repository;
     repositoryAsset      = _repositoryAsset;
     repositoryAssetOwner = _repositoryAssetOwner;
     repositoryOperationalSiteLocation = _repositoryOperationalSiteLocation;
 }
コード例 #3
0
 public OperationalSiteLocationService(IOperationalSiteLocationRepository _repository,
                                       IAssetRepository _repositoryAsset,
                                       IOperationalSiteRepository _repositoryOperationalSite,
                                       ILocationRepository _repositoryLocation)
 {
     repository                = _repository;
     repositoryAsset           = _repositoryAsset;
     repositoryOperationalSite = _repositoryOperationalSite;
     repositoryLocation        = _repositoryLocation;
 }